Job Description

Function as a key member of the Operating Theatre team by establishing and maintaining the sterile field, preparing instruments and equipment, anticipating the needs of the surgeon during procedures, and supporting safe, efficient, evidence-based perioperative care in compliance with hospital standards and protocols.

K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ES & ACTIVITIES:

  • Prepare the operating theatre for surgical procedures by ensuring all sterile instruments, implants, sutures, consumables, and equipment are available, checked, and arranged appropriately for the planned case.
  • Perform surgical hand antisepsis, gowning, and gloving according to aseptic principles, and establish and maintain the sterile field throughout the procedure.
  • Assist with patient positioning, skin preparation, draping, and operating room readiness in collaboration with the surgical and anesthesia teams while maintaining patient dignity and safety.
  • Anticipate the needs of the surgeon and surgical team and pass instruments, sutures, sharps, and supplies accurately, efficiently, and safely during procedures.
  • Perform and document sponge, sharps, needle, and instrument counts with the circulating nurse according to policy, and immediately escalate and resolve any discrepancy.
  • Continuously monitor the sterile field and take immediate action in the event of contamination or a break in aseptic technique to reduce the risk of infection and other perioperative complications.
  • Handle, label, and transfer surgical specimens safely and correctly in accordance with hospital policy and procedural requirements.
  • Demonstrate knowledge of surgical procedures, instrumentation, implants, and surgeon preferences, particularly in orthopedic and sports medicine procedures where applicable.
  • Promote evidence-based practice, participate in quality improvement initiatives, and contribute to the review and implementation of perioperative policies, procedures, and patient safety standards.
  • Maintain annual mandatory training, scrub role competencies, and ongoing professional development relevant to perioperative nursing practice.
  • Ensure cost-effective use of instruments, implants, and consumables while maintaining compliance with infection prevention, and organizational safety requirements.

Job specific technical Skills:

  • Demonstrated ability to set up and maintain a sterile field and apply aseptic technique consistently throughout all phases of the procedure.
  • Advanced knowledge of surgical instruments, sutures, implants, sharps management, and case-specific equipment used in the operating theatre.
  • Competence in performing accurate sponge, sharps, needle, and instrument counts in collaboration with the circulating nurse.
  • Ability to anticipate the surgeon’s needs, pass instruments safely and efficiently, and assist within organizational scope of practice.
  • Knowledge of specimen handling, labeling, transfer requirements, and intraoperative documentation standards.
